Museum awakening: the province before Paris?

2020-04-27T15:32:36.146Z


Less frequented, less large but more adaptable, some large provincial museums may well reopen before the Parisian behemoths. Report to the Art Museum of Nantes which has already drawn up its reopening plan.


Like all museums stamped "Musées de France", that of Nantes has been in use since March 15. A case study, as dramatic as the 1,220 others scattered over the territory. With this particularity that this jewel of the arts born under Napoleon had been modernized and enlarged by a third in 2017, after six years of work and an investment of 88.5 million euros.

Read also: In Nantes, Chaplin seen by twentieth century art in full revolution

Some 3,500 m2 of restored 19th century canopy glass, an extension of 2,000 m2 dedicated to contemporary art, an auditorium with 160 seats, educational workshop rooms, a library, shops and event spaces: the Nantes conurbation was then, by this equipment, the demonstration that culture was a major axis for its development. Since then, the institution has participated perfectly in tourism capital, cultural influence and the educational effort required. At the rate of 325,000 annual visitors, 16% of whom are foreigners, mostly European.
